Assessing the reasons behind the business failure

To effectively revive your failing business, it’s crucial to assess the reasons behind its failure. Identifying the root causes will help you address them directly and implement appropriate marketing strategies. Start by analyzing your financial records, market research, and customer feedback. Is your pricing too high? Are your products or services no longer meeting customer needs? Has your competition surpassed you? You can develop a targeted plan to overcome these challenges by understanding the reasons behind the failure.

Next, evaluate your internal operations. Are there inefficiencies or bottlenecks that are hindering your business’s performance? Look for areas where you can streamline processes and reduce costs. Additionally, assess your team’s skills and capabilities. Do they have the necessary expertise to drive your business forward? If not, consider investing in training or hiring new talent. A comprehensive look at your business will provide valuable insights and guide your marketing revival efforts.

Developing a unique selling proposition (USP)

To stand out in a crowded market and revive your failing business, you need a compelling, unique selling proposition (USP). Your USP sets you apart from your competitors and gives customers a reason to choose your business. Start by identifying your strengths, whether it’s exceptional customer service, superior product quality, or innovative features. Then, combine these strengths into a concise, powerful statement communicating your unique value.

Once you have defined your USP, incorporate it into all your marketing materials and communications. Ensure it is prominently displayed on your website, social media profiles, and advertising campaigns. Consistently reinforcing your USP will help build brand recognition and attract customers who resonate with your unique value proposition.

Utilizing social media platforms for business growth

Social media platforms offer immense opportunities for business growth and revival. These platforms allow you to connect directly with your target audience, build relationships, and showcase your products or services. Start by selecting the social media platforms that align with your target audience’s preferences. Platforms like LinkedIn may be more suitable if your target audience comprises professionals. Platforms like Instagram or TikTok may be more effective in targeting a younger demographic.

Develop a social media content strategy that includes promotional content, educational content, and engaging posts. Use visually appealing graphics and videos to capture attention and encourage sharing. Engage with your audience by responding to comments and messages promptly. Additionally, consider running social media advertising campaigns to increase your reach and drive traffic to your website. Social media platforms offer robust targeting options, allowing you to reach your ideal customers precisely.

Implementing customer retention and loyalty programs

Revive Your Failing Business: 8 Marketing Strategies That Will Turn Things Around - Markitome (6)

Reviving a failing business isn’t just about attracting new customers; it’s also about retaining and nurturing existing ones. Implementing customer retention and loyalty programs is a crucial marketing strategy for business revival. Analyze your current customer base to identify loyal customers who can become brand advocates. Develop personalized loyalty programs that reward customers for continued support, such as exclusive discounts, early access to new products, or VIP events.

Additionally, invest in exceptional customer service. Train your team to provide a positive and memorable customer experience at every touchpoint. Encourage customer feedback and use it to improve your products or services. You can foster long-term loyalty and turn them into brand ambassadors who recommend your business to others by going above and beyond to delight your customers.
